GingerCloud’s Modified Rugby Program (MRP) has come a long way since launching in 2014. From 16 to 160 MRP Player & PlayerMentor participants, from 1 pilot team to 8 teams at 6 clubs, MRP is transforming team sports for boys and girls with learning and perceptual disabilities across South East QLD.
As a result of these outstanding statistics, early this month, GingerCloud Foundation were awarded the 2016 Nick Farr-Jones Spirit of Rugby Award for their contribution to rugby through the ‘Modified Rugby Program’ they developed two years ago.
In its 5th year, the Nick Farr-Jones Spirit of Rugby Award recognises an active participant of the game in Australia who best upholds the spirit and ethos of rugby both on and off the field.
The award acknowledges outstanding contribution of an individual at any level of rugby, so this is a huge accolade for a program that has only been running for three years.
